宝塔面板提供了一种优雅的解决方案来应对数据库连接失败的问题,通过精心配置和监控,用户可以轻松地管理数据库连接,确保应用稳定运行,利用宝塔面板的数据库管理功能,用户可以方便地查看当前数据库连接状态,并在出现问题时迅速定位,用户可以根据实际需求调整数据库连接参数,优化连接性能并降低故障风险,面板还提供了自动重连机制,当检测到数据库连接断开时,会自动尝试重新连接,从而有效提高系统的可用性和稳定性。
在当今的互联网时代,服务器管理面临着前所未有的挑战,随着应用规模的不断扩大,数据库连接的管理和维护成为了每一家运维团队必须面对的问题,尤其是在使用宝塔面板这一便捷的管理工具时,如何有效地解决数据库连接失败的问题显得尤为重要。
数据库连接失败的原因
数据库连接失败可能由多种原因引起,包括但不限于以下几点:
-
网络问题:服务器与数据库之间的网络不稳定或存在阻碍。
-
配置错误:数据库配置文件中的参数设置不正确。
-
权限问题:用于连接数据库的用户账号没有足够的权限。
-
数据库服务未启动:数据库服务未正常运行或已被关闭。
-
资源限制:服务器的文件描述符或内存等资源已达到上限。
宝塔面板的优势与数据库管理工具
作为一款功能强大的服务器管理面板,宝塔提供了丰富的数据库管理工具和功能,能够帮助我们快速定位并解决问题。
-
集中管理:宝塔面板允许管理员统一管理多个服务器的数据库,极大地提高了管理效率。
-
快速定位:面板内置了日志查询功能,我们可以快速定位到数据库连接失败的线索。
-
自动恢复:宝塔面板具有自动重启服务和检测故障的功能,能够在数据库服务出现问题时自动进行修复。
解决方案
宝塔面板为我们提供了多种解决数据库连接失败问题的方法:
-
检查网络连接:
通过ping命令或其他网络诊断工具,检查服务器与数据库之间的网络连通性。
-
验证配置文件:
在宝塔面板的数据库管理页面,检查并确认数据库的配置参数是否正确无误。
-
检查用户权限:
登录到MySQL数据库,执行如下命令检查用户权限:
SHOW GRANTS FOR 'username'@'localhost';
若发现权限不足,可通过以下命令进行授权:
GRANT ALL PRIVILEGES ON *.* TO 'username'@'localhost' WITH GRANT OPTION; FLUSH PRIVILEGES;
-
重启数据库服务:
在宝塔面板的“服务”管理页面,找到对应的数据库服务,点击“重启”按钮。
-
增加资源限制:
若上述方法无法解决问题,可以通过修改宝塔面板的系统设置,增加服务器的文件描述符和内存等资源限制。
总结与展望
数据库连接失败是服务器运维中常见的问题之一,但通过宝塔面板的强大功能和有效管理手段,我们可以将其影响降至最低,在未来,随着云计算和大数据技术的不断发展,我们期待服务器管理和数据库连接管理工具能够变得更加智能和高效,为互联网行业的快速发展提供更加强有力的支持。


还没有评论,来说两句吧...